|
Publicité ' | |||||||||||||||||||||||
|
|
#1 |
|
Invité régulier
![]() Inscription : mars 2011 Messages : 35 ![]() |
Bonjour à tous,
J'ai un menu en arborescence avec codes javascript. La liste des items : 1 - (titre1) / 2 - (titre2) / ... / 10 - (titre10) / ... Pour aligner les items de 1 à 9 (1 caractère) avec tous les autres (2 caractères), je suis obligé d'écrire 01, 02 , ... Quelqu'un pourrait-il me dire comment masquer le "0" devant les nombres de 1 à 9, ou m'orienter vers une autre solution. Merci d'avance |
|
|
00
|
|
|
#2 |
![]() ![]() Développeur Web Php Mysql Html Javascript CSS Apache - Intégrateur - Analyste Programmeur Inscription : mars 2002 Messages : 30 007 ![]() |
le rendu ne sera correct qu'avec une police à espacement fixe.
suffirait alors de faire un replace ^0 par sinon faudra mettre le sufixe dans un span dont le contenu sera aligné a droite
__________________
Ma page Developpez Président du CCMPTP (Comité Contre le Mot "Problème" dans les Titres de Posts) Deux règles du succès: 1) Ne communiquez jamais à quelqu'un tout votre savoir... Votre post est résolu ? Alors n'oubliez pas le Tag ![]() ![]() réalisations :www.planet-languages.com|www.saftair.com| www.ouestisol.fr | www.sebemex.fr | www.extramiante.fr | www.sistac-alizay.fr | www.acoustishop.fr | www.litt.fr | www.ouestventil.fr |
|
|
00
|
|
|
#3 |
|
Membre Expert
![]() Tlouye Ci Inscription : mars 2004 Messages : 1 450 ![]() |
Je vois plusieurs solutions :
Et il existe sûrement d'autres solutions. Edit : @SF : pas un span justement, comme c'est un display inline l'alignement n'a pas de sens. |
|
|
00
|
|
|
#4 |
![]() ![]() Développeur Web Php Mysql Html Javascript CSS Apache - Intégrateur - Analyste Programmeur Inscription : mars 2002 Messages : 30 007 ![]() |
ben si locé en lui fixant un width ...
__________________
Ma page Developpez Président du CCMPTP (Comité Contre le Mot "Problème" dans les Titres de Posts) Deux règles du succès: 1) Ne communiquez jamais à quelqu'un tout votre savoir... Votre post est résolu ? Alors n'oubliez pas le Tag ![]() ![]() réalisations :www.planet-languages.com|www.saftair.com| www.ouestisol.fr | www.sebemex.fr | www.extramiante.fr | www.sistac-alizay.fr | www.acoustishop.fr | www.litt.fr | www.ouestventil.fr |
|
|
00
|
|
|
#5 |
|
Membre Expert
![]() Tlouye Ci Inscription : mars 2004 Messages : 1 450 ![]() |
m'enfin mais c'est bien sûr !
|
|
|
00
|
|
|
#6 |
|
Invité régulier
![]() Inscription : mars 2011 Messages : 35 ![]() |
Pour le remplacement du caractère "0", j'avais effectivement essayé 1 " " (pas assez), 2 " " (trop long).
En monoscript ? Qu'est-ce donc ? Sinon le titre se trouve dans une structure que je ne saurais pas vous décrire car je ne maîtrise pas suffisamment les termes employés en javascript, mais voici à quoi cela ressemble : --nom du noeud (1° niveau) = gFld("--titre--", "javascript:parent.op()") J'ai cherché partout une syntaxe adéquate, et même transformer le caractère "0" en variable (str1="0";/str2="white"; puis introduire str1.fontcolor(str2), mais rien n'a fonctionné ... |
|
|
00
|
|
|
#7 |
![]() ![]() Développeur Web Php Mysql Html Javascript CSS Apache - Intégrateur - Analyste Programmeur Inscription : mars 2002 Messages : 30 007 ![]() |
si tu remplaces le leading 0 par un comme je l'ai dit plus haut tu devras avoir une police a espacement constant, c'est a dire que chaque caractère prend la même largeur
__________________
Ma page Developpez Président du CCMPTP (Comité Contre le Mot "Problème" dans les Titres de Posts) Deux règles du succès: 1) Ne communiquez jamais à quelqu'un tout votre savoir... Votre post est résolu ? Alors n'oubliez pas le Tag ![]() ![]() réalisations :www.planet-languages.com|www.saftair.com| www.ouestisol.fr | www.sebemex.fr | www.extramiante.fr | www.sistac-alizay.fr | www.acoustishop.fr | www.litt.fr | www.ouestventil.fr |
|
|
00
|
|
|
#8 | |
|
Invité régulier
![]() Inscription : mars 2011 Messages : 35 ![]() |
Citation:
Y-t-il une raison à cela ? Une raison que je ne soupçonne pas ? |
|
|
|
00
|
|
|
#9 |
![]() ![]() Développeur Web Php Mysql Html Javascript CSS Apache - Intégrateur - Analyste Programmeur Inscription : mars 2002 Messages : 30 007 ![]() |
la police de caractère ...
__________________
Ma page Developpez Président du CCMPTP (Comité Contre le Mot "Problème" dans les Titres de Posts) Deux règles du succès: 1) Ne communiquez jamais à quelqu'un tout votre savoir... Votre post est résolu ? Alors n'oubliez pas le Tag ![]() ![]() réalisations :www.planet-languages.com|www.saftair.com| www.ouestisol.fr | www.sebemex.fr | www.extramiante.fr | www.sistac-alizay.fr | www.acoustishop.fr | www.litt.fr | www.ouestventil.fr |
|
|
00
|
|
|
#10 |
|
Invité régulier
![]() Inscription : mars 2011 Messages : 35 ![]() |
C'est cela même, merci beaucoup ...
Bonne continuation à vous tous. |
|
|
00
|
|
|
#11 |
|
Membre Expert
![]() Tlouye Ci Inscription : mars 2004 Messages : 1 450 ![]() |
|
|
|
00
|
|
|
#12 |
|
Invité régulier
![]() Inscription : mars 2011 Messages : 35 ![]() |
En effet, il n'est pas négligeable d'introduire un peu de rigueur sur cet aspect.
Merci encore ... |
|
|
00
|
Copyright © 2000-2012 - www.developpez.com